Property Prices in NW4

Source: HM Land Registry Price Paid Data

The average property price in NW4 is £663,997, which is 49% below the Greater London average of £1,307,567.

Properties in NW4 cost 131.4% more than the England and Wales average of £287,000.

House prices in NW4 have fallen 4.7% over the past 12 months and risen 0.0% over five years.

Frequently Asked Questions about NW4 LONDON

What is the average house price in NW4 LONDON?
The average house price in NW4 (LONDON) is £663,997, based on 893 residential sales in the past 12 months. This is 131% above the national average of £287,000. Prices have fallen by 4.7% over the past year.
Is NW4 LONDON a safe area to live?
Crime in NW4 is above the national average (119.4 crimes per 1,000 residents vs 81.3 nationally). The most common crime types recorded are violent crime (29.1 per 1,000) and antisocial behaviour (24.7 per 1,000). Crime figures are sourced from data.police.uk rolling 12-month data.
